Output 03c670aeabe0acec595d9e2f2e80937273577a75d16b0cbcd528422ddfd39b37:8

value
388187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17d7c756478e3778a2f98248bbfbbfae6de1f325 OP_EQUAL
address
33s5xX7Z9JzL8LuJm2jizUYAREks6ZxhuD
transaction
03c670aeabe0acec595d9e2f2e80937273577a75d16b0cbcd528422ddfd39b37
spent
true